如何利用关系数据管理进行用户行为分析?

随着互联网技术的飞速发展,大数据时代已经到来。在这个时代背景下,企业对用户行为数据的分析需求日益增长。关系数据管理作为一种有效的数据管理方法,能够帮助企业更好地进行用户行为分析。本文将探讨如何利用关系数据管理进行用户行为分析,以期为相关企业提供参考。

一、关系数据管理概述

关系数据管理是一种以关系型数据库为基础的数据管理方法。它通过建立实体之间的关系,实现对数据的组织、存储、查询和管理。关系数据管理具有以下特点:

  1. 数据结构清晰:关系数据管理采用表格形式存储数据,每个表格代表一个实体,实体之间的关系通过外键进行关联。

  2. 数据操作灵活:关系数据管理支持增删改查等基本操作,同时支持复杂的查询语句,如SQL。

  3. 数据安全性高:关系数据管理通过权限控制、数据加密等技术手段,保障数据安全。

  4. 数据一致性:关系数据管理采用事务机制,确保数据的一致性。

二、用户行为分析概述

用户行为分析是指通过对用户在网站、APP等平台上的行为数据进行分析,挖掘用户需求、行为规律和潜在价值,为企业提供决策依据。用户行为分析主要包括以下内容:

  1. 用户画像:通过分析用户的基本信息、浏览记录、购买记录等,构建用户画像。

  2. 用户行为轨迹:追踪用户在平台上的行为路径,分析用户行为模式。

  3. 用户活跃度分析:分析用户在平台上的活跃程度,为产品优化提供依据。

  4. 用户留存率分析:分析用户在平台上的留存情况,评估产品竞争力。

三、如何利用关系数据管理进行用户行为分析

  1. 数据采集与整合

(1)数据采集:通过网站日志、APP日志、用户反馈等方式,采集用户行为数据。

(2)数据整合:将采集到的数据存储到关系型数据库中,建立用户、行为、时间等实体之间的关系。


  1. 数据清洗与预处理

(1)数据清洗:去除重复、错误、异常等无效数据,提高数据质量。

(2)数据预处理:对数据进行格式转换、缺失值处理、异常值处理等,为后续分析做准备。


  1. 用户画像构建

(1)基本信息:收集用户的基本信息,如年龄、性别、职业等。

(2)行为数据:分析用户在平台上的行为数据,如浏览记录、购买记录、搜索记录等。

(3)标签体系:根据用户画像和用户行为数据,构建标签体系,对用户进行分类。


  1. 用户行为轨迹分析

(1)路径分析:分析用户在平台上的行为路径,挖掘用户行为模式。

(2)停留时间分析:分析用户在各个页面上的停留时间,评估页面质量。

(3)跳出率分析:分析用户在平台上的跳出情况,为产品优化提供依据。


  1. 用户活跃度分析

(1)活跃度指标:构建活跃度指标,如日活跃用户数、月活跃用户数等。

(2)活跃度分析:分析用户活跃度变化趋势,为产品优化提供依据。


  1. 用户留存率分析

(1)留存率指标:构建留存率指标,如次日留存率、7日留存率等。

(2)留存率分析:分析用户留存情况,为产品优化提供依据。

四、总结

关系数据管理作为一种有效的数据管理方法,能够帮助企业更好地进行用户行为分析。通过数据采集、清洗、预处理、用户画像构建、用户行为轨迹分析、用户活跃度分析和用户留存率分析等步骤,企业可以深入了解用户需求和行为规律,为产品优化和决策提供有力支持。在互联网时代,关系数据管理在用户行为分析中的应用具有重要意义。

猜你喜欢:国产CAD